Coinbase Exec’s Brother Pleads Guilty to Cryptocurrency Wire Fraud

The U.S. Department of Justice released a statement on September 12 reporting that Nikhil Wahi, brother of ex-Coinbase product manager Ishan Wahi, pleaded guilty to committing cryptocurrency wire fraud using insider information sourced from his brother. Per the release, Nikhil Wahi faces up to 20 years of possible jail time. In addition, he will have to forfeit all unlawfully obtained monetary gains. Canada’s New Conservative Party Leader Is a Crypto Proponent

The main opposition party in Canada – the Conservative Party – elected Pierre Poilievre as its new leader. Interestingly, the 43-year-old politician has displayed he is a keen supporter of bitcoin and a critic of the central bank, which allegedly worsened the inflationary environment in the country. Algorand Foundation Confirms $35M Exposure to Crypto Lender Hodlnaut

The non-profit organization behind the development of the Algorand blockchain infrastructure – Algorand Foundation – has confirmed a $35 million USDC exposure to Hodlnaut. Additionally, it said it is pursuing all legal remedies to maximize asset recovery from the embattled crypto lender. Starbucks is Building a ‘Web 3 Experience’ Alongside Polygon

Starbucks – the world-renowned coffee house chain – is taking its first steps into the world of web 3. In partnership with Polygon, the company is building a blockchain-based loyalty program called Starbucks Odyssey, allowing members to purchase non-fungible tokens (NFTs) representing digital collectible stamps. Web3 Games and Metaverse Projects Raised $748 Million in August (Report)

According to a report by the data acquisition and analysis company DappRadar, Web3-based games and Metaverse projects raised $748 million since August 1, 2022. Last month, on average, 847,000 daily Unique Active Wallets (UAW) interacted with blockchain games, an 11% decline compared to July. This Is How Marathon Digital Performed in August

The Las Vegas-based cryptocurrency miner – Marathon Digital Holdings – steadily improved its bitcoin production levels in August, mining 184 BTC. It also successfully energized 25,000 of its previously installed miners. The process increased the hash rate to nearly 3.2 exahashes per second. Study Reveals the Most Interested Country in the Ethereum Merge

The cryptocurrency ranking and evaluation platform – CoinGecko – examined global Google trends to determine which nation is the most excited about Ethereum’s upcoming transition from Proof-of-Work consensus mechanism to Proof-of-Stake. Per the results, Singapore ranks first, while Switzerland and Canada share the second position.
